1 / 6
文档名称:

Matlab课后习题.doc

格式:doc   页数:6页
下载后只包含 1 个 DOC 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

Matlab课后习题.doc

上传人:wh7422 2015/6/13 文件大小:0 KB

下载得到文件列表

Matlab课后习题.doc

相关文档

文档介绍

文档介绍:Matlab变量名是以字母开头,后接字母、数字或下划线的字符序列,,变量名区分字母的大小写.
赋值语句: 变量=表达式或表达式
其中表达式是用运算符将有关运算量连接起来的式子,其结果是一个矩阵.
,whos在给出变量名的同时,还给出它们的大小、所占字节数及数据类型等信息.
利用MAT文件可以把当前MATLAB工作空间中的一些有用变量长久地保留下来,: save 文件名[变量名表] [-append][-ascii] load 文件名[变量名表] [-ascii]
其中,文件名可以带路径,,,只要内存或文件中存在即可,,保存或装入全部变量.-ascii选项使文件以ASCII格式处理,-append选项控制将变量追加到MAT文件中.
(1) 向量的创建
用步长生成法:
数组=初值:步长(增量):终值
>> a=1::3
a =

用linspace生成:
数组=linspace(初值,终值,等分点数目)
>> b=linspace(1,3,5)
b =

列向量用分号(;)作为分行标记:
>> c=[1;2;3;4;]
c =
1
2
3
4
若不想输出结果,在每一条语句后用分号作为结束符,若留空或用逗号结束,则在执行该语句后会把结果输出来.
>> a+b;
>> a+b
ans =
2 3 4 5 6
(2) 矩阵的创建
直接输入——:将矩阵的元素用方括号括起来,按矩阵行的顺序输入各元素,同一行的各元素之间用空格或逗号分隔,不同行的元素之间用分号分隔.
>> A=[1 2 3;4 5 6;2 3 5]
A =
1 2 3
4 5 6
2 3 5
利用矩阵函数创建:
>> B=magic(3)%魔方阵
B =
8 1 6
3 5 7
4 9 2
>> C=hilb(3)%3阶Hilbert矩阵
C =



Matlab中用%引导注释
其它创建矩阵函数还有:
eye(m,n):生成m行n列单位矩阵.
zeros(m,n):生成m行n列全零矩阵.
ones(m,n):生成全1矩阵.
rand(m,n):生成随机矩阵.
rand:生成一个随机数.
diag(A):取A的对角线元素.
tril(A):取A的下三角元素.
triu(A):取A的上三角元素.
hilb